    I lead the analysis on power sector decarbonisation at the UK's Committee on Climate Change. This involves analysing historical trends in emissions, power sector economics, technology costs and system flexibility, and using this analysis to advise Government and Parliament on cost-effective policies to reduce emissions in the UK power sector, in line with the UK's long-term emissions reduction targets. Recent work themes include technology innovation, development of Carbon Capture and Storage, and power system flexibility technologies.

    I am currently working as a UK Government Advisor on Climate Change as part of the Committee on Climate Change, where I focus on the UK electricity sector and provide analysis and advice to Government on how best to decarbonise the UK power sector, on the cost effective path to meeting the UK's statutory emissions reductions targets to 2050. I am involved in technology analysis (across renewables, nuclear and Carbon Capture and Storage), power sector modelling, technology cost modelling, as well as analysis of demand side flexibility (such as smart meters, smart grids and demand side response), the electricity Transmission and Distribution system and the integration of low carbon generation into electricity markets.
